2. Property Division Expertise

Proficiency in property division constitutes a cornerstone of effective legal representation in amicable dissolutions within Austin. These attorneys must possess a comprehensive understanding of community property laws in Texas, which dictate how assets acquired during the marriage are to be divided.

  • Asset Identification and Valuation

    Attorneys must accurately identify all assets subject to division, including real estate, financial accounts, personal property, and business interests. Accurate valuation is crucial; for example, a business valuation may require engaging a financial expert. Incorrect identification or valuation can lead to an inequitable distribution and subsequent legal challenges. These attorneys often must review financial documents, tax returns, and property records to ascertain correct values.

  • Community vs. Separate Property Distinction

    Texas law distinguishes between community property (owned equally by both spouses) and separate property (owned before the marriage or received as a gift or inheritance during the marriage). Attorneys specializing in uncontested divorces must meticulously trace the origins of assets to ensure proper classification. For example, a house purchased during the marriage is typically considered community property, while an inheritance received by one spouse during the marriage is generally separate. Misclassification can significantly alter the division outcome.

  • Negotiation and Settlement Strategies

    Even in amicable divorces, reaching a mutually agreeable property division can require skillful negotiation. Attorneys employ various strategies to facilitate settlement, such as proposing alternative division scenarios or mediating disputes. For instance, one spouse may agree to relinquish their claim to a retirement account in exchange for a larger share of the marital home’s equity. These negotiated settlements must be documented clearly and legally binding to avoid future conflicts.

  • Drafting Enforceable Agreements

    The ultimate outcome of property division is a legally enforceable agreement incorporated into the final divorce decree. Attorneys specializing in uncontested divorces must draft these agreements with precision, ensuring clarity and compliance with Texas law. The agreement should specify the exact distribution of each asset and any related obligations. Vague or ambiguous language can create opportunities for future disputes and necessitate further legal action.

3. Child Custody Knowledge

A thorough understanding of child custody laws and principles is paramount for legal professionals assisting with amicable dissolutions involving minor children in Austin, Texas. Such knowledge is crucial to ensuring that agreements reached serve the best interests of the child and comply with Texas Family Code requirements.

  • Texas Best Interest Standard

    Legal practitioners must be conversant with the “best interest of the child” standard, the guiding principle in all Texas child custody determinations. This standard considers factors such as the child’s physical and emotional well-being, the stability of each parent’s home environment, and the parents’ ability to provide care and support. For example, if one parent has a history of substance abuse or domestic violence, this would be heavily weighted against them in determining custody arrangements. Attorneys assist clients in understanding how these factors apply to their specific circumstances, helping them negotiate custody agreements that reflect these considerations.

  • Custodial Rights and Responsibilities

    Attorneys guide clients on the distinct legal definitions and implications of conservatorship (custody), possession, and access. Conservatorship dictates decision-making authority regarding the child’s education, healthcare, and religious upbringing. Possession and access define the schedule each parent has with the child. An attorney will explain the common provisions of a standard possession order and how it can be tailored to meet the unique needs of the family. They also advise on potential modifications to these orders in the future should circumstances change.

  • Parenting Plans and Co-Parenting

    Facilitating the development of comprehensive parenting plans is a key function. These plans outline specific details regarding visitation schedules, holiday arrangements, communication protocols, and dispute resolution mechanisms. Attorneys counsel clients on the importance of fostering a cooperative co-parenting relationship and provide strategies for minimizing conflict. For instance, a parenting plan may specify a method for resolving disagreements regarding extracurricular activities or healthcare decisions.

  • Relocation Restrictions and Modifications

    Legal professionals possess expertise on the legal constraints surrounding parental relocation with a child, both within Texas and out of state. Texas law imposes specific notice requirements and potential court intervention if one parent intends to move a significant distance. Attorneys advise clients on the process for obtaining permission to relocate or objecting to a proposed relocation, ensuring compliance with applicable statutes. Such knowledge is vital for maintaining stability and continuity in the child’s life following the divorce.

5. Agreement Drafting

Meticulous agreement drafting is a critical function of legal professionals in Austin specializing in amicable dissolution of marriage. The quality and precision of the final agreement directly impact its enforceability and the potential for future disputes.

  • Clarity and Specificity

    The divorce decree must articulate the terms of the agreement with utmost clarity and specificity. For instance, if dividing a retirement account, the document should specify the exact account name, institution, and method of division (e.g., Qualified Domestic Relations Order, or QDRO). Vague language, such as “the retirement account will be divided equally,” is insufficient and can lead to protracted legal battles. Similarly, for child custody, specific dates, times, and locations for visitation exchanges must be detailed to avoid ambiguity.

  • Compliance with Texas Law

    The agreement must adhere strictly to all applicable provisions of the Texas Family Code. For example, child support calculations must be based on the statutory guidelines, taking into account each parent’s income and the number of children. Property division must follow community property principles, ensuring a just and fair distribution of assets acquired during the marriage. Failure to comply with these legal requirements can render the agreement unenforceable and subject to challenge.

  • Addressing Potential Contingencies

    A well-drafted agreement anticipates potential future contingencies and includes provisions to address them. For example, the agreement should outline the process for modifying child support or custody arrangements should there be a material and substantial change in circumstances, such as a significant change in income or a parent’s relocation. Similarly, the agreement may address how to handle unexpected expenses, such as uninsured medical bills for the children.

  • Integration Clause and Full Disclosure

    The agreement should include an integration clause, stating that it constitutes the entire agreement between the parties and supersedes any prior oral or written understandings. This clause prevents either party from later claiming that there were additional terms that were not included in the final document. Further, attorneys are ethically bound to ensure full disclosure of all assets and liabilities, as hiding assets can lead to severe legal consequences, including the agreement being set aside.

6. Court Filings

The accurate and timely submission of legal documents to the Travis County courts is a fundamental aspect of an uncontested divorce in Austin. These filings constitute the formal record of the divorce proceeding and are essential for obtaining a legally binding decree. Engaging a legal professional specializing in this area is intricately connected to the efficient and correct execution of these filings.

An attorney’s proficiency with court filings directly influences the timeline and ultimate success of the divorce. For instance, the initial Petition for Divorce must be filed correctly, including all required information and supporting documentation. Errors or omissions can lead to delays or rejection by the court clerk. Subsequent filings, such as waivers of service or agreed final decrees, require precise formatting and adherence to local court rules. A seasoned “uncontested divorce attorney austin” is familiar with these nuances and ensures all documents are prepared and submitted in compliance with court procedures. The ramifications of incorrect or incomplete filings extend beyond mere delay. They can invalidate the divorce decree, potentially exposing clients to future legal complications or requiring the entire process to be restarted.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Uncontested Divorce in Austin

The following questions and answers address common inquiries and misconceptions surrounding amicable dissolutions in Austin, Texas.

Question 1: What defines an uncontested divorce in Texas?

An uncontested divorce in Texas occurs when both spouses agree on all terms of the divorce, including property division, child custody (if applicable), child support, and spousal maintenance. The agreement must be documented and submitted to the court for approval.

Question 2: How long does an uncontested divorce typically take in Austin?

Texas law requires a minimum 60-day waiting period from the date the divorce petition is filed until a final decree can be granted. In practice, an uncontested divorce can often be finalized within two to three months, assuming all necessary paperwork is properly prepared and filed.

Question 3: Is it always necessary to hire an attorney for an uncontested divorce?

While not legally mandated, engaging legal counsel is strongly recommended. An attorney ensures that all legal requirements are met, the agreement is fair and enforceable, and the client’s rights are protected. A lawyer can also identify potential issues that might be overlooked by a non-lawyer.

Question 4: What factors influence the cost of an uncontested divorce?

The cost varies depending on the complexity of the case, including the extent of assets to be divided and the intricacies of child custody arrangements. Attorneys typically charge either a flat fee or an hourly rate for their services. The more time and effort needed to complete the required paperwork, the higher the final legal bill may be.

Question 5: What happens if disagreements arise during the uncontested divorce process?

If disputes emerge, parties can attempt to resolve the issues through mediation or negotiation. If an agreement cannot be reached, the divorce may transition into a contested divorce, requiring litigation and potentially increasing costs.

Question 6: Can a final divorce decree be modified after it is granted?

Certain aspects of the divorce decree, such as child custody, visitation, and support orders, can be modified if there is a material and substantial change in circumstances. Property division, however, is generally not modifiable after the decree is finalized.
